What Are Sterile Gauze Pads Used for in Phlebotomy?

During Venipuncture, the phlebotomist typically applies pressure to the puncture site after removing the needle. A sterile gauze pad may be used when the procedure requires a sterile dressing material or when the organization’s protocol specifies sterile supplies. Gauze can absorb residual blood and provide a clean surface between the puncture site and the adhesive dressing or bandage.

Common applications include routine venous blood collection, arterial blood collection, blood donation, outpatient laboratory services, pediatric blood draws, difficult draws, and procedures performed on patients with special infection-control considerations. Gauze may also be needed when a patient continues to bleed after the needle is withdrawn or when the phlebotomist wants to place a dressing over the site after pressure has been applied.

Not every blood draw requires a sterile gauze pad under every clinical protocol. Some facilities use clean, nonsterile gauze for routine Venipuncture and reserve sterile gauze for specific procedures or patient circumstances. The correct choice should therefore be based on the facility’s written policies, infection-prevention program, local Regulations, and clinical judgment.

In addition to gauze pads, a complete Phlebotomy Supply program may include gloves, tourniquets, antiseptic wipes, blood-collection tubes, safety needles, holders, bandages, sharps containers, specimen bags, labels, and transport materials. Gauze should be purchased as part of this broader system so that quantities, storage, and replenishment remain coordinated.

Where U.S. Buyers Can Purchase Sterile Gauze Pads

National medical-surgical distributors

National medical-surgical distributors are one of the most common sources for sterile gauze pads in the United States. These companies generally serve hospitals, laboratories, physician offices, ambulatory surgery centers, urgent-care facilities, nursing homes, home-health agencies, and government healthcare programs.

Large distributors usually offer multiple brands, sizes, ply configurations, packaging formats, and case quantities. Buyers may be able to order individual boxes, full cases, or mixed shipments with other medical products. Many distributors also provide account-based pricing, recurring orders, inventory management, electronic purchasing, and customer-service support.

This channel is especially useful for organizations that need dependable delivery and documentation. A distributor may be able to provide product specifications, manufacturer information, lot numbers, expiration dates, certificates, and recall notifications. Larger healthcare facilities may also negotiate pricing through contracts or group purchasing arrangements.

Regional healthcare supply companies

Regional medical suppliers can be a practical alternative to national distributors. These companies often serve a defined geographic area and may specialize in independent clinics, rural hospitals, physician offices, laboratories, home-care agencies, or public health departments.

A regional supplier may offer more personalized service, flexible order quantities, and faster communication when a product is backordered. In some locations, regional suppliers can also provide same-day or next-day delivery. This can be valuable for facilities that have limited storage space or operate in areas where national distribution schedules are less frequent.

Before purchasing, buyers should confirm that the supplier has an established quality process and can provide manufacturer documentation. A convenient local relationship is beneficial, but it should not replace verification of sterility, packaging, traceability, and product suitability.

Group purchasing organizations

Hospitals and larger healthcare networks often purchase through a group purchasing organization, commonly called a GPO. A GPO combines the purchasing volume of multiple healthcare organizations to negotiate contract terms with manufacturers and distributors.

GPO contracts can reduce the price per box or case and may standardize gauze products across multiple departments. Standardization can simplify staff training, inventory counting, product substitution, and emergency preparedness. It may also reduce the number of similar products held in storage.

However, a contracted product is not automatically the best product for every department. Purchasing teams should confirm that the selected gauze meets the needs of phlebotomy staff, including size, absorbency, packaging, ease of opening, and compatibility with dressings. Clinical users should be involved before a facility changes brands or specifications.

Direct purchase from manufacturers

Some healthcare organizations purchase sterile gauze directly from the manufacturer. Direct purchasing may be appropriate for large-volume buyers, national laboratory networks, healthcare systems, government agencies, and distributors that require private-label or contract-manufactured products.

Manufacturer-direct purchasing can provide access to detailed technical documentation, production information, quality agreements, and customized packaging. It may also support long-term supply contracts. The disadvantages can include minimum order quantities, longer lead times, freight costs, and less flexibility for small offices.

Small clinics should compare the total landed cost rather than the manufacturer’s quoted unit price. Freight, storage, minimum order requirements, payment terms, and the risk of unused product approaching expiration can make a seemingly low-cost direct purchase less economical.

Laboratory and Phlebotomy Supply companies

Specialized laboratory and phlebotomy suppliers often carry sterile gauze alongside blood-collection equipment. These suppliers may be particularly convenient for independent laboratories, Mobile Phlebotomy providers, diagnostic centers, and physician practices that purchase most of their collection products from one source.

The primary advantage is product compatibility. A specialized supplier may understand the operational requirements of Venipuncture and stock related products such as safety-engineered needles, evacuated tubes, tube racks, specimen labels, alcohol prep pads, tourniquets, and bandages.

Buyers should still check whether the supplier is selling products manufactured for the U.S. market and whether product labeling clearly identifies the item as sterile. The supplier should also be able to explain how product complaints, damaged shipments, and recalls are handled.

Retail pharmacies and local medical retailers

Retail pharmacies may carry sterile gauze pads in small boxes intended for household first aid. This option can be useful for a very small practice that needs an emergency supply or has unexpectedly run out of its normal product.

Retail purchasing is generally less suitable for routine high-volume phlebotomy. Retail products may have a higher per-pad cost, limited size selection, inconsistent stock, and less favorable case pricing. Packaging may also be designed for consumer use rather than efficient clinical workflows.

When purchasing from a pharmacy, confirm that the package specifically identifies the gauze as sterile. Do not assume that every gauze product displayed in a first-aid section is sterile. Inspect the package for intact seals, manufacturer information, lot identification, and expiration or sterilization information where applicable.

Online medical suppliers and business marketplaces

Online purchasing is widely used by clinics and smaller healthcare organizations because it allows buyers to compare brands, prices, case quantities, and delivery estimates. Online suppliers may offer subscription ordering, volume discounts, warehouse fulfillment, and product reviews.

The main challenge is supplier verification. A product page may not provide enough information about the manufacturer, sterilization method, lot traceability, or storage conditions. Marketplace listings can also change sellers, packaging, or product descriptions without a buyer immediately realizing it.

Organizations should purchase from established medical suppliers with clear business information, documented customer-service procedures, and product identification that matches the manufacturer’s packaging. Avoid listings that use vague terms such as “medical gauze” without clearly stating whether the product is sterile, how it is packaged, and what size and ply are included.

How to Choose the Correct Sterile Gauze Pad

Size and ply

Sterile gauze pads are commonly sold in sizes such as 2-inch by 2-inch, 3-inch by 3-inch, and 4-inch by 4-inch. They may also be described by ply, such as 4-ply, 8-ply, or higher. The appropriate size depends on the procedure, the amount of absorption needed, the patient population, and whether the pad will be covered with an adhesive dressing.

For routine Venipuncture, smaller pads may be sufficient and can reduce material waste. Larger or higher-ply pads may be preferred when more absorption or a broader surface is needed. Each organization should validate the selected size through its own clinical Workflow rather than assuming that the largest pad provides the best value.

Material and construction

Most medical gauze is made from cotton, although some products use rayon, polyester, or blended materials. Cotton gauze is familiar to clinical staff and generally offers good absorbency. Products may be woven or nonwoven, and their texture and thickness can differ significantly between manufacturers.

Important construction details include edge finishing, linting, fold design, absorbency, and resistance to separation. A pad that sheds fibers or unfolds easily can make the procedure less convenient and create concerns about contamination. Procurement teams should request samples when changing brands or approving a new product.

Packaging and ease of opening

Sterile gauze may be individually wrapped or packaged in small quantities. Individually wrapped pads can be useful when contamination risk, portability, or controlled dispensing is important. Multi-pad sterile packages may reduce packaging waste and cost when several pads are used in one treatment area.

Packaging should open cleanly without requiring excessive force or creating loose paper fragments. Staff should be able to identify the product, size, quantity, lot information, and expiration details without opening the sterile package. Packaging that is difficult to open can slow workflows and encourage improper handling.

Sterilization and sterility assurance

Buyers should review the manufacturer’s stated sterilization method and sterility assurance information. Common sterilization methods for medical products include ethylene oxide, gamma irradiation, and steam, although the appropriate method depends on the product and packaging materials.

The package should include an appropriate sterility indicator or labeling system when required by the manufacturer’s process. A color-change indicator alone does not prove that a product is sterile; it generally indicates exposure to a sterilization process. The supplier should be able to explain its quality controls and provide relevant documentation if requested.

Expiration dating and lot traceability

Sterile products should be managed using a first-expire, first-out system. Before purchasing large quantities, confirm the remaining shelf life at the time of shipment. A low unit price is not beneficial if a clinic cannot use the gauze before its expiration date.

Each box or package should be identifiable by lot or batch number. Lot traceability is important for investigating complaints, managing recalls, and determining which patients or departments may have been affected if a quality issue is identified.

Regulatory and Quality Considerations in the United States

In the United States, sterile gauze pads are generally regulated as medical devices. Buyers should look for clear product labeling, an identified manufacturer or responsible supplier, intended-use information, and packaging that supports the product’s sterile claim. The Food and Drug Administration regulates medical devices under federal law, but healthcare purchasers remain responsible for selecting products appropriate for their intended use.

Procurement departments should distinguish between a supplier’s marketing statements and documented quality information. Terms such as “hospital grade,” “clinical quality,” or “professional strength” may not provide meaningful evidence by themselves. More useful information includes device identification, manufacturing details, sterilization information, quality certifications, complaint procedures, and recall support.

Many healthcare organizations also evaluate whether a manufacturer operates under a recognized quality management system. ISO 13485 certification is commonly associated with quality management for medical devices, although certification alone does not guarantee that every individual product is appropriate. It should be considered as one part of a broader supplier assessment.

The Occupational Safety and Health Administration, or OSHA, establishes requirements relevant to bloodborne pathogens, exposure control, personal protective equipment, and contaminated waste. Sterile gauze does not replace gloves, sharps safety, Hand Hygiene, or an exposure-control plan. It is one component of a larger system for reducing occupational and patient risk.

The Centers for Disease Control and Prevention provides infection-prevention guidance relevant to outpatient healthcare, blood collection, Hand Hygiene, environmental cleaning, and safe injection practices. Facilities should align gauze purchasing and use with their infection-prevention policies and applicable state or local requirements.

Comparing Costs and Quantities

Sterile gauze is often sold by the box or case. A box may contain individually wrapped pads, while a case may contain several boxes. The number of pads per case varies, so buyers should calculate the cost per usable pad rather than comparing case prices alone.

A practical cost comparison should include the following factors:

  1. The number of sterile pads in each box and case.
  2. The cost per pad after discounts and freight.
  3. The size and ply of each pad.
  4. The expected percentage of damaged, expired, or unused products.
  5. Shipping charges and minimum order requirements.
  6. Storage space and inventory-handling labor.
  7. The cost of emergency replacement purchases if the normal supplier is out of stock.

For example, a clinic that performs 100 blood draws per day may not use the same number of gauze pads for every patient. Some patients may require one pad, while others may require several. A facility should review actual consumption for at least several weeks before setting a par level.

Healthcare organizations should also account for seasonal variation, staffing changes, outreach events, blood drives, and new contracts. Mobile Phlebotomy services may need additional inventory because products are transported between locations and may be exposed to heat, cold, vibration, or repeated handling.

Estimating Inventory for Phlebotomy Operations

An inventory formula can help establish a reasonable reorder point. One basic approach is to multiply average daily use by the supplier’s lead time and then add safety stock. For example, if a laboratory uses 500 sterile gauze pads per week and the supplier’s normal delivery time is seven days, the organization may need at least one week of additional supply, adjusted for demand variability and emergency conditions.

Inventory planning should consider more than average consumption. Buyers should review the following:

  1. Average number of blood draws per day and per week.
  2. Average number of gauze pads used per procedure.
  3. Supplier lead time and historical delivery reliability.
  4. Minimum order quantity and case-pack configuration.
  5. Available storage capacity.
  6. Expiration period and expected product turnover.
  7. Backup suppliers and acceptable substitute products.
  8. Potential disruptions caused by weather, transportation delays, recalls, or manufacturing shortages.

Overstocking sterile gauze can create unnecessary cost and expiration risk. Understocking can cause rushed purchases, product substitutions, higher freight costs, and Workflow interruptions. A two-bin system or electronic par-level system may help high-volume departments monitor usage and trigger replenishment before supplies become critically low.

How to Evaluate a Supplier Before Ordering

A supplier evaluation should begin with basic verification. Confirm that the business supplies healthcare organizations, provides identifiable manufacturer information, and has a clear process for handling damaged or questionable sterile products.

Ask the supplier or manufacturer for relevant information such as:

  1. Product name, catalog number, size, ply, and material.
  2. Sterile or nonsterile status.
  3. Sterilization method and sterility assurance information.
  4. Packaging configuration and case quantity.
  5. Expiration dating and storage conditions.
  6. Lot or batch traceability.
  7. Manufacturer quality certifications, when available.
  8. Recall, complaint, and adverse-event reporting procedures.
  9. Expected delivery time and back-order notification process.
  10. Return policy for damaged, opened, or incorrectly shipped products.

When possible, request a sample before approving a large purchase. A sample review can identify problems involving package seals, labeling, absorbency, linting, opening technique, pad thickness, and compatibility with the clinic’s Workflow.

Facilities should maintain an approved-product list. The list can include the manufacturer, product code, approved size, sterile status, preferred supplier, substitute product, and date of review. This reduces the risk that staff will order a similar-looking but unsuitable product during a busy period.

Purchasing Sterile Gauze for Different Types of Organizations

Hospitals and health systems

Hospitals usually purchase through contracts, GPO arrangements, or integrated medical-supply distributors. Their requirements may include electronic ordering, barcode support, recall notification, delivery scheduling, product standardization, and formal supplier audits.

Hospital buyers should coordinate with nursing, laboratory medicine, infection prevention, materials management, and finance. A product that is inexpensive for one department may create additional costs if it does not fit existing storage, dispensing, or barcode systems.

Independent laboratories

Independent laboratories often have consistent daily volumes and can benefit from case purchasing. They should select a gauze size and packaging format that supports rapid specimen collection while minimizing unnecessary opening and disposal.

Because laboratories may operate multiple collection sites, standardizing the same catalog number across locations can simplify training and inventory control. A central purchasing team should monitor whether smaller locations are receiving adequate shelf life when products are redistributed.

Physician offices and urgent-care centers

Small outpatient practices may purchase from regional distributors, medical-supply companies, or online healthcare suppliers. Their primary concerns are often convenience, low minimum quantities, rapid delivery, and manageable storage.

These facilities should avoid purchasing very large cases unless their procedure volume supports timely use. A smaller order with reliable delivery may produce a lower total cost than an oversized order that expires in storage.

Mobile Phlebotomy providers

Mobile Phlebotomy services need supplies that are easy to transport, protect against environmental exposure, and remain organized in compact kits. Individually wrapped sterile gauze pads may be convenient for field use because they reduce the need to open a larger package in a vehicle or patient home.

Mobile providers should track inventory by vehicle, staff member, and service location. Supplies should be stored according to manufacturer instructions and protected from excessive heat, moisture, sunlight, and physical damage.

Blood-donation and community health programs

Blood drives and community screening events may require large quantities of gauze over a short period. Organizers should order well in advance, confirm delivery dates, and maintain backup supplies in case attendance exceeds projections.

Event planners should also coordinate gauze quantities with collection chairs, safety needles, antiseptic products, pressure dressings, gloves, sharps containers, and emergency equipment. Gauze alone is not a substitute for a complete blood-collection safety plan.

Storage and Handling After Purchase

Sterile gauze should remain in its original packaging until needed. Packages should be inspected before use for tears, punctures, moisture, broken seals, crushed corners, or other evidence of damage. If the sterile barrier is compromised, the product should not be treated as sterile.

Storage areas should be clean, dry, organized, and protected from excessive temperature changes. Boxes should not be stored directly on the floor or in locations where they can be exposed to leaks, dust, chemicals, or heavy traffic. Facilities should follow the manufacturer’s storage instructions and applicable local policies.

Inventory should be rotated so that older products are used before newer products. Staff should avoid writing directly on sterile wrappers if doing so could puncture or compromise the packaging. If a package is dropped or damaged, it should be removed from usable inventory and handled under the organization’s damaged-product procedure.

Common Purchasing Mistakes to Avoid

  1. Assuming that every gauze pad sold for first aid is sterile.
  2. Comparing prices without checking the number of pads per box or case.
  3. Ordering a different size or ply without consulting clinical staff.
  4. Buying from an unknown marketplace seller with limited product information.
  5. Ignoring expiration dating and ordering more product than the facility can use.
  6. Failing to document lot numbers and approved product substitutions.
  7. Accepting damaged sterile packaging into clinical inventory.
  8. Relying on one supplier without a contingency plan.
  9. Changing products without evaluating absorbency, linting, and opening performance.
  10. Assuming a quality certification replaces product-specific review.

Making the Final Purchasing Decision

For most U.S. healthcare organizations, the best starting point is an established medical-surgical distributor or laboratory-supply company that can provide consistent delivery, product documentation, and customer support. Hospitals and larger networks may obtain favorable pricing through a GPO or manufacturer contract. Small clinics may prefer a regional supplier or established online medical supplier that offers smaller order quantities.

The final decision should balance clinical suitability, sterility assurance, total cost, availability, shelf life, supplier reliability, and storage requirements. A low price should not outweigh poor documentation or unreliable delivery, particularly when gauze is used in a high-volume clinical environment.

Before placing an initial order, confirm the exact product description, including sterile status, dimensions, ply, material, packaging format, case quantity, expiration expectations, and manufacturer catalog number. After delivery, inspect the shipment and compare the packaging with the purchase order. Record the supplier and lot information according to the facility’s inventory and quality procedures.
